Output 7520d5745ee6a9367eab95e2e3dcf162431dde5b4ae30642f834e0232af85b1d:19

value
1933146
script pubkey
OP_0 OP_PUSHBYTES_32 cd4153127bdcd010674995c3a829b780c24d489324c1b5aea20f7eb188da38ca
address
bc1qe4q4xynmmngpqe6fjhp6s2dhsrpy6jynynqmtt4zpaltrzx68r9qqjrsca
transaction
7520d5745ee6a9367eab95e2e3dcf162431dde5b4ae30642f834e0232af85b1d